10 Lines on International Anti-Corruption Day in English
Students of any class who are looking for 10 Lines on International Anti-Corruption Day in english can refer to the 10 lines about International Anti-Corruption Day in below points:
- The International Anti-Corruption Day is celebrated every year on 9 December.
- On 9th December 2006, the first International Anti-Corruption Day was observed.
- The main aim of this day is to unite people to fight against corruption.
- United Nations Development Program (UNDP) and United Nation Office on Drugs and Crime (UNODC) are responsible for leading this campaign.
- The United Nations Convention against Corruption was adopted on 31 Oct 2003 by the UN general assembly.
- Media and social networks help to highlight this day and its importance.
- People organize rallies to promote this day.
- It also promotes various efforts done by the convention in preventing corruption.
- It also makes people aware about the disadvantages of corruption in the society.
- “Recover with Integrity to Build Forward Better” was the theme of International Anti-Corruption Day 2020.

More Details about International Anti-Corruption Day
International Anti-Corruption Day has been observed annually, on 9 December, since the passage of the United Nations Convention Against Corruption on 31 October 2003 to raise public awareness for anti-corruption.
